讓你的Kali源保持最新!這是如何自動更新的

Kali Linux是一個流行的滲透測試操作系統,但它需要經常更新以保持最新狀態。在這篇文章中,我們將討論如何通過自動更新來讓你的Kali源保持最新。我們將從以下幾個方面展開討論。

一、什麼是Kali源?

Kali源是指Kali Linux操作系統中使用的軟體源,它包含了許多開源軟體包和庫,用戶可以從源中獲取這些軟體包和庫以進行開發和滲透測試。Kali源由Kali Linux團隊維護,用戶可以通過apt-get命令更新源中的軟體包。

二、為什麼要自動更新Kali源?

操作系統和軟體包都需要經常更新以保持最新狀態,因為新版本會修復漏洞和添加新功能。保持最新的軟體狀態可以讓用戶在開發和滲透測試中更加高效,也可以提高系統的安全性。

手動更新Kali源雖然可以滿足需求,但是會非常繁瑣,特別是當需要更新多個系統時。而自動更新則可以極大地簡化這個過程。自動更新可以讓系統自動獲取最新的軟體包和庫,並更新它們。除此之外,自動更新還可以對系統進行定期檢查,確保系統始終保持最新狀態。

三、如何自動更新Kali源?

在Kali Linux中,有幾種自動更新Kali源的方法。

1.使用apt-get自動更新Kali源

sudo apt-get update
sudo apt-get upgrade -y
sudo apt-get dist-upgrade -y
sudo apt-get autoremove -y

在終端運行以上命令可以自動更新Kali源。第一行命令會更新源中的軟體包列表,第二行和第三行命令會安裝更新的軟體包和系統版本,第四行命令會刪除系統中未使用的軟體包。

2.使用unattended-upgrades自動更新Kali源

unattended-upgrades是一個強大的自動更新工具,可以在不需人工干預的情況下自動更新Kali源。

首先,安裝unattended-upgrades:

sudo apt-get install unattended-upgrades

然後,編輯/etc/apt/apt.conf.d/50unattended-upgrades文件:

sudo nano /etc/apt/apt.conf.d/50unattended-upgrades

將以下行添加到文件中:

Unattended-Upgrade::Allowed-Origins {
    "${distro_id}:${distro_codename}";
    "${distro_id}:${distro_codename}-security";
    "${distro_id}:${distro_codename}-updates";
};
Unattended-Upgrade::Automatic-Reboot "true";

以上配置將自動更新以下來源的軟體包:主要源、安全更新和更新。此外,它還會在更新之後自動重啟系統。

3.使用cron定時自動更新Kali源

cron是一個Linux系統工具,可以讓用戶設置自動執行的任務。通過創建cron任務,用戶可以設置定期自動更新Kali源。

首先,在終端中輸入以下命令創建一個文件:

sudo nano /etc/cron.d/auto-update

在文件中添加以下行:

0 0 * * * root /usr/bin/apt-get update && /usr/bin/apt-get upgrade -y && /usr/bin/apt-get dist-upgrade -y && /usr/bin/apt-get autoremove -y

以上命令會在每天午夜零點自動更新Kali源。

四、小結

無論使用哪種方法,自動更新Kali源可以幫助用戶保持系統的最新狀態,從而提高系統的安全性和效率。有多種方法可以自動更新Kali源,用戶可以根據自己的需求和喜好進行選擇。

原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/272371.html

(0)
打賞 微信掃一掃 微信掃一掃 支付寶掃一掃 支付寶掃一掃
小藍的頭像小藍
上一篇 2024-12-17 13:55
下一篇 2024-12-17 13:55

相關推薦

發表回復

登錄後才能評論